Amplifier: | Threshold SA/2 Stasis class A monoblocks with optical bias. One of Nelson Pass's greatest classic designs |
Preamplifier (or None if Integrated): | Audible Illusions Modulus 3a dual-mono tube-hybrid. Researching for suitable surround processor- system currently only two channel. |
Speakers: | Martin Logan Aeon fronts, ML Cinema center, nEar 05 self-amplified monitor surrounds. |

System Goals/Comments: | To have a great-sounding system that plays two-channel music as well as integrating with the theater display/surround system without compromising the sound of either. All from bed. |
System Strengths: | Plays any music soft or loud equally well- effortlessly and without strain, harshness, looseness or listener fatigue. Threshold SA/2 Stasis amps are 20 years old but IMO have very few competitors. And also sounds great as a surround theater system. |
System Weaknesses: | Two-channel A.I.M.3a preamp has no remote. |
